Newer Models, Same Advantage: Performance Gaps Persist Across AI Generations

Analysis reveals consistent performance patterns as AI models evolve, with established advantages carrying forward through successive releases despite architectural improvements.

Dharma AI researchers have published findings showing that performance advantages between AI models tend to persist even as new generations are released. The analysis posted to Hugging Face examines how competitive gaps remain consistent across model updates, suggesting that early architectural or training decisions create lasting performance differentials.

The research challenges assumptions that newer model releases automatically level the playing field between competing systems.

Performance Hierarchies Stay Stable

The study tracked performance metrics across multiple model generations, finding that models which performed better in earlier versions maintained their relative advantages in subsequent releases. This pattern held across different benchmark categories, from language understanding to reasoning tasks.

Rather than seeing convergence toward similar performance levels, the researchers observed that the gaps between top-performing and lower-performing models remained roughly proportional as all systems improved.

Training Advantages Compound Over Time

The analysis suggests that models benefiting from superior training data, computational resources, or architectural innovations early in their development cycles continue to leverage these advantages in later versions. Teams with access to higher-quality datasets or more effective training methodologies appear to maintain their lead even when competitors adopt similar techniques.

This compounding effect means that early decisions in model development may have longer-lasting consequences than previously understood.

Implications for AI Competition

The findings raise questions about market dynamics in AI development. If performance advantages persist across generations rather than equalizing over time, it could mean that current leaders in model capabilities may be harder to overtake than industry observers expect.

The research also suggests that organizations looking to compete in AI development may need to focus on fundamental innovations rather than incremental improvements to existing approaches.

Bottom Line

Dharma AI’s analysis indicates that the AI model landscape may be more stable than it appears from release-to-release improvements. While all models are getting better, the relative rankings seem to stick around. For organizations planning AI strategies, this suggests that choosing the right model partner early matters more than waiting for the next update to change the game. The research adds a new lens for understanding how AI capabilities evolve—not just upward, but in persistent patterns that may shape the industry’s competitive structure for years to come.
